<refbodydiv>

The <refbodydiv> element is similar to the <bodydiv> element in that it provides an informal container for content that might be grouped within a reference. Reference topics place many restrictions on their content compared to generic topics; the <refbodydiv> element maintains these restrictions by only allowing elements that are already available within the body of a reference. There are no additional semantics attached to the <refbodydiv> element; it is purely a grouping element provided to help organize content.

The <refbodydiv> element can nest itself, which means that it can be specialized to create structured information within a specialized reference topic. Another common use case for the <refbodydiv> element is to group a sequence of related elements for reuse, so that another topic can reference the entire set with a single @conref attribute.

Example

This section is non-normative.

<reference id="sample-refbodydiv" xml:lang="en">
 <title>Sample for refbody</title>
 <shortdesc>This shows how refbodydiv might be used.</shortdesc>
 <refbody>
  <refbodydiv id="widget1">
   <section>This is one part of the sample</section>
   <refsyn>Syntax for this part</refsyn>
  </refbodydiv> 
  <refbodydiv id="widget2">
    <section>This is another part of the sample</section>
    <refsyn>Syntax for this part</refsyn>
  </refbodydiv>
 </refbody>
</reference>

Content model

(<data> | <data-about> | <example> | <foreign> | <unknown> | <refbodydiv> | <refsyn> | <properties> | <section> | <simpletable> | <table>)*

Contained by

<refbody>, <refbodydiv>

The <refbodydiv> element is specialized from <bodydiv>. It is defined in the reference module.

Attributes

The following attributes are available on this element: Universal attribute group and outputclass.
